Nuclear Radiation Emergency Response Robot
Product Overview
Radioactive materials are colorless, odorless, and imperceptible to human senses; conventional manual inspection poses prominent safety risks. The EMMS5000-C nuclear radiation emergency response robot system is introduced to address such hazards. Equipped with high-sensitivity detectors and intelligent analysis modules, it enables precise identification and real-time monitoring of radiation fields.
Integrating remote control and autonomous operation capabilities, the robot operates in high-risk environments to perform radioactive source imaging localization, nuclide identification, dose monitoring, contaminated area delineation, emergency disposal, and other tasks. It effectively prevents personnel from direct radiation exposure and significantly improves the reliability of nuclear safety supervision and emergency response efficiency. Optional detection modules are available for commodity inspection, passenger inspection, and other application scenarios to meet diversified requirements.
Features
- Radiation Detection: Optional radiation imaging module, nuclide identification module, and other radiation detection modules per operational requirements.
- Autonomous Patrol: Optional autonomous navigation module supports automatic patrol, manual patrol, fixed-point monitoring, and other operating modes.
- Remote Monitoring: The monitoring platform and patrol robot adopt WiFi, 4G, and other communication methods, enabling personnel to check robot travel tracks, real-time position, radiation monitoring data, and alarm status from the office at any time.
- Nuclide Identification: Features nuclide identification, spectrum analysis, and other functions. Built-in nuclide library identifies special nuclear materials, medical, natural, industrial, and other radionuclides; supports user expansion.
- Flexible Gripping: Multi-joint manipulator with adaptive electric gripper enables flexible and controllable grasping and transfer angles.
- Chinese Interface: Full-Chinese operating interface supports data storage and export; easy to learn and convenient to operate.
